    I'm reworking my film music curriculum. For those of you who don't know I teach middle school music and chorus. The students in the general music class are from all sorts of backgrounds- band drop outs, chorus kids, kids who don't like music, violinists/pianists, rock band enthusiasts....
    So it's my job to get them thinking about music in a way that doesn't take years of previous music studies.
    I have been having them using their GarageBand program to create an unwritten, fairly improvised score and foley track for a 30 short story that is suspenseful and is open ended. Creating the "sound of fear" by sustaining long low bass strings, descending half and whole steps, crescendos and decrescendos. As well as a high, violin half step trill.
    After years of doing this assignment and tweaking it here and there I really realized that the students enjoyed recreating the sound of something. We started looking at cartoon clips and describing certain cliche sounds. Such as a falling object in slow motion would have them playing a descending woodwind line in a way where they were just wiggling their fingers on the keyboard.
    What sort of cliche moments or thematic recreations would you aim to include? I have -
    fanfare: trumpets, triplets, leaps.
    Falling: descending woodwind line, free fall down the keyboard with fingers.
    Fear: trill, high pitched violins.
    Fear: low sustained strings.
    I'm looking to include love theme, action music, etc.

    As I was watching I was really admiring the whole story structure of the film. There isn't a single wasted moment in the film, everything is there for a reason. I also watched the deleted scenes afterwards, and one of them was thing super-long single-shot that would have introduced Gusteau's, starting from outside it, panning over, showing people go inside, people being waited on, eventually going into the kitchen, and finally panning up to the roof to show Remy looking in through the window. Brad Bird then comes on screen to talk about why it was cut - because it wasn't any character's point of view, it was just a long shot to establish a setting. He talked about the important of making the whole film be Remy's story, which is one of the reasons why he eventually realized he had to have Gusteau already dead when the movie started, since the film to that point was trying to tell too many stories at once.
    He's really a smart storyteller. I wish he had gotten the reigns to handle Star Wars 7 instead of Abrams.
